Buyout firms sniff out pet deals

Private equity firms are targeting pet-related companies attracted by strong revenue growth and good exit prospects with Eastern Europe proving a popular deal-making destination.

In the latest deal, Central and Eastern European ARX Equity has acquired online pet retailer Telekarma, which it plans to merge with portfolio company pet product retailer Kakadu, which it bought in 2009.
